Such a delightful vintage children's illustrated storybook in this 'The Little Engine That Could' by Watty Piper, illustrated by George & Dorid Hauman and published by Platt & Munk Co. and is the complete original edition, this one a later print, the first original print published in 1930.
This classic vibrantly illustrated story is one that has captivated children of all ages about a train filled with toys and gifts for little boys and girls that breaks down before it can reach them. After asking several passing trains for help over the hill, a little blue train agrees to help the stranded toys. Even though she is small, the blue train tries her best to bring the toys to the children on the other side of the hill.
